Trivia




Sideways



Did you know that...
  • Paul Giamatti has said that he faked every bit of wine knowledge he shares?
  • the film had an impact in the wine industry, increasing tourism to the Santa Ynez Valley region? Also, there was increase and decrease in the respective sales of pinot noir and merlot, which can be attributed to several quotes from Paul Giamatti's character ("if anyone orders Merlot, I'm leaving. I am NOT drinking any ****ing Merlot!")
  • George Clooney fought for the role of Jack, but Alexander Payne thought he was too big a star? However, he cast him in The Descendants later.
  • Rex Pickett, author of the novel, launched his own pinot noir named Sideways?
